Hong Kong ranked world’s freest economy for 18th
consecutive year
Hong Kong has been ranked the world’s freest economy by the
Heritage Foundation for the 18th consecutive year since the index
was first published in 1995.
The Financial Secretary, Mr John C Tsang, said today (January
12), “We welcome the Heritage Foundation’s high regard of Hong Kong
as the world’s freest economy, a ranking we have held for 18
consecutive years. We are determined to uphold economic freedom in
Hong Kong, which is the cornerstone of sustained economic
stability, growth and prosperity.

Hong Kong tops World Economic Forum’s Financial
Development Index
Hong Kong tops the World Economic Forum’s (WEF’s) Financial
Development Index for the first time, up from fourth in 2010.
According to the WEF Financial Development Index released today
(December 13), Hong Kong has overtaken the United States and United
Kingdom to take the top spot with a score of 5.16 (scale of
1-7).
The Financial Secretary, Mr John C Tsang said, “We welcome the
WEF’s recognition of Hong Kong’s rising competitiveness as an
international financial centre. Hong Kong is ranked first in
financial development. This is the first time ever for an Asian
financial centre to be given the top spot.

Supplement VIII to CEPA deepens liberalisation of trade
in services
The Hong Kong Special Administrative Region Government (HKSARG)
and the Central People’s Government today (December 13) reached
agreement on the enhancement of economic and trade co-operation and
exchanges between the two places under the Mainland and Hong Kong
Closer Economic Partnership Arrangement (CEPA).
Witnessed by the Chief Executive, Mr Donald Tsang, and other
guests, the Financial Secretary, Mr John C Tsang, and the
Vice-Minister of Commerce, Mr Jiang Yaoping, signed Supplement VIII
to CEPA today.

Hong Kong: Now is the Time
More than 300 Canadian business people were told today (May 30)
at the national business forum of the Hong Kong-Canada Business
Association (HKCBA) in Calgary that if they want to ride the wave
of opportunity in China, now is the time to strengthen links with
Hong Kong.
The annual forum was organised by the eight sections of the
HKCBA, with delegates from Vancouver, Calgary, Edmonton, Winnipeg,
Toronto, Ottawa, Montreal and Halifax.
